Study on Dato-DXd for Inoperable or Metastatic Hormone Receptor-positive, HER2 IHC 0 Breast Cancer
Sponsor: AstraZeneca
ClinicalTrials ID:NCT07205822
This clinical trial is testing the effectiveness and safety of a new drug, Dato-DXd, for patients with advanced breast cancer that is hormone receptor-positive and HER2 IHC 0. The study focuses on patients whose cancer cannot be removed by surgery or has spread to other parts of the body.

Description
This study involves treating about 100 participants with Dato-DXd, given as an IV infusion every three weeks. The treatment will continue until the cancer progresses, side effects become unacceptable, or the participant decides to stop. Participants must provide a tumor sample before starting the treatment and may need to provide additional samples during the study. Imaging tests will be done every 8 weeks for the first 48 weeks, then every 12 weeks to monitor the cancer's response. Participants will also have regular blood tests to check for biomarkers that might predict how well the treatment works.
Eligibility Criteria
Inclusion Criteria
- Must be 18 years or older.
- Have advanced breast cancer that is hormone receptor-positive and HER2 IHC 0, meaning it does not respond to hormone therapy and cannot be surgically removed or has spread.
- Cancer must have progressed after hormone therapy and not suitable for further hormone treatment.
- Be in good overall health with a performance status of 0 or 1, meaning fully active or restricted in physically strenuous activity but ambulatory.
- Have a life expectancy of at least 12 weeks.
- Provide a tumor sample before starting treatment.
- Have measurable cancer that can be tracked using standard criteria.
- Have adequate blood cell counts and organ function.
- Agree to use effective contraception during the study and for a specified time after the last dose of Dato-DXd.
- Be able to give informed consent and comply with study requirements.
- All races, genders, and ethnic groups are eligible.
Exclusion Criteria
- Have severe or uncontrolled diseases or conditions that make participation unsafe.
- Have another active cancer within the last 3 years, except for certain skin cancers or in situ cancers.
- Have unresolved side effects from previous cancer treatments.
- Have untreated or unstable brain or spinal cord cancer spread.
- Have significant fluid buildup in the body that cannot be managed.
- Have active or uncontrolled hepatitis B or C, or uncontrolled HIV infection.
- Have uncontrolled infections or tuberculosis.
- Have significant heart or lung disease.
- Have had certain previous cancer treatments or are currently receiving other cancer treatments.
- Have had major surgery recently or need major surgery during the study.
- Are pregnant or breastfeeding, or planning to become pregnant.
- Have a history of severe allergic reactions to similar drugs.
- Are participating in another clinical trial or have recently participated in one.
